Final answer:

Iodine, being less reactive than bromine, can be part of a single replacement reaction, where the brown color indicates the formation of iodine.Option D is the correct answer.

Step-by-step explanation:

Based on the data provided, the conclusion that can be made about the chemical reaction is that iodine is less reactive than bromine. Iodine, being the least reactive of the halogens, is the weakest oxidizing agent and requires heating to react with metals. It does not oxidize other halide ions. According to the reactivity series of halogens, an element can only replace another element below it in the halogen group. Since iodine is below bromine on the periodic table, iodine will not replace bromine in a single replacement reaction. Thus, Potassium iodide and bromine do react, and the color change to deep brown indicates the formation of iodine from the single replacement reaction.
